Radford Pikes Peak Edition Is A Dedicated Race Car Ready To Conquer Colorado

Tanner Foust will be driving this beast up the hill. If you take a look at the list of competitors that will participate in the 2023 Pikes Peak, you’ll see a healthy number of performance machines from different brands – Ferrari, Porsche, Ford, KTM, and Radical, just to name a few. Wearing race number 4 is a vehicle that hasn’t been seen in the Colorado mountains so far, though – a true race car known as the Radford Pikes Peak Edition. Never heard of Radford? For starters, Radford (previously known as Harold Radford) was a Rolls-Royce and Bentley retailer, which developed a bespoke coach-building business in the late 1940s. In the 1960s, the company became famous for its luxury versions of Mini models. That brand was relaunched some two years ago by former Formula 1 champion Jenson Button together with TV presenter and car builder Ant Anstead and business adviser and lawyer Roger Behle.
